FAQ'S
Q. What can I store?
A. Anything and everything - furniture, cars, garden equipment, in fact all items other than those that are perishable or inflammable.
Q. How strong are the containers and are they watertight?
A. All ISO Marine grade shipping containers are made from corten steel and designed to stand up to the rigours of the open seas. They are all wind and watertight. All ply container units are stored indoors at our secure warehouse facility.
Q. Is condensation a problem?
A. All of our shipping containers are new with laminate flooring and 6 ventilators. As long as all stored goods are dry when they enter the container, they will remain so. Condensation is not a problem in our containers however we do recommend containers are opened every 8 weeks to allow fresh air to circulate. You can also purchase boxes of Silica Gel from us for containers that will not be opened over a 12mth period if so required. There are no condensation issues with our indoor units.
Q. How secure are the containers?
A. All of our containers can be secured with your own standard padlock. They can also be fitted with a high security padlock (charges apply). You will have the only set of keys for your padlock, therefore only you can open your container once locked. We do not keep keys for any locked containers on site.
Q. How secure is the site?
A. Our 2 hectare site has 24hr security cameras, high visibility PIR and Security flood lighting, high perimeter fencing, remote controlled access gates, 24hr guard dogs (on patrol at night), plus a guardian on site 24hr.
Q. How often can I access my container?
A. During normal opening hours you can access your container at any time and as often as you require. Out of hours and weekend opening are also possible at short notice (charges applicable).
Q. Are my items insured?
A. Standard 3.000 euros damage/theft cover is included with our hire rates (terms and conditions apply) this is limited to 150 euros for any one item. You are advised to arrange your own additional insurance cover if required.
